Kenya's Jepchirchir wins marathon gold at world championships

Tokyo, 14 September 2025 (dpa/MIA) - Peres Jepchirchir of Kenya claimed the women's marathon title at the World Athletics Championships in Tokyo on Sunday, edging Ethiopia's Tigist Assefa in a thrilling sprint finish.

The two runners entered the Japan National Stadium neck and neck after some 42 kilometres on the streets of Tokyo.

Assefa pushed ahead down the back straight of the track, but Jepchirchir, who won Olympic gold in Japan 2021, responded with a powerful kick off the final bend to cross the line first in 2:24:43 hours.

Assefa, silver medallist at the Paris Olympics last year, finished just two seconds behind.

Uruguay's Julia Paternain made history by taking bronze, becoming the country's first ever world medallist.
